Vehicle Information And Settings Menu

Menu selections are made using the menu control to highlight the required menu option. Once the required option is highlighted that option can be selected by pressing the 'OK' button. The screen will then display a sub-menu, or activate the selected item where applicable.

Scroll arrows to the left of the menu indicate that there are further menu items either above or below the currently viewed menu items. If the arrow is displayed brightly there are additional menu items available. If the arrows appear dim, there are no additional items. For example, the engine oil level display by can be accessed by selecting 'Service Manual' and then selecting 'Oil Level Display'.

To close the main menu, press the left button on the menu control. To close sub-menus press and hold the left button on the menu control.

The following table contains an overview of the information and settings menu and option displays:

Close Menu  Close the vehicle settings and information menu.
Show Warnings  Display all active warning messages.
Vehicle Set-up  Forward Alert  Enable/disable the forward alert feature of the adaptive cruise control system.
  Speed Warning  Enable/disable over speed warning and set the monitored speed.
  High Beam Assist  Enable/disable the operation of the automatic headlamp high beam feature. Configure system for driving on the alternate side of road.
Note:  Headlamps still need to be manually adjusted.
  Alarm Sensors  This setting allows you to temporarily disable the vehicle's interior space protection and tilt sensor the next time the vehicle is locked with Smart Key. This setting is automatically enabled when the vehicle is unlocked with the Smart Key.
  Reverse-dip Mirror  Enable/disable automatic dipping of exterior mirrors when reverse gear is selected.
  Drive-away Locking  Enable/disable automatic locking off the doors when the vehicle speed exceeds 8 km/h (5 mph).
  2-Stage Unlocking  Enable/disable the single-point entry door unlocking feature.
  Headlamp Delay  Enable/disable the headlamp delay feature. Configure the amount of time the headlamps will remain on: 30  , 60  , 120  or 240  seconds.
  TPM Load Setting  Change the monitored tire pressures for the vehicle loading conditions:
  • Heavy Load 
  • Light Load 
Trip Computer  Trip A  Enable/disable display of Trip A readings.
  Trip B  Enable/disable display of Trip B readings.
  Trip Auto  Enable/disable display of Trip Auto readings.
  Units  Select the units to be displayed by the trip computer:
  • Miles, MPH, MPG 
  • Miles, MPH, MPL 
  • Km, km/h, l/100 km 
Display Settings  Language  Select the language for text displayed in the message center.
  Temperature  Select the units for the external temperature reading:
  • Celsius 
  • Fahrenheit 
Service Menu  VIN Display  Displays the Vehicle Identification Number.
  Oil Level Display  Displays the oil level display.
  HBA Sensitivity  Change sensitivity of High Beam Assist system:
  • Normal Mode 
  • Alternate Mode
